Name: Japanese Traditional Wooden Black Lacquer Kōzō-ji Style Sprinkled Lacquer Large Natsume (高生寺蒔絵 大棗)
Size: H 7.2 cm × Ø 7.2 cm (2.83 in × 2.83 in)
Storage Box Size: H 10.4 cm × W 9 cm (4.09 in × 3.54 in)
Weight: 62.7 g
Material: Wooden core, Urushi lacquer (大漆), gold powder sprinkled lacquer
Date: Shōwa-Periode, Japan (ca. 1960–1980er)
This is a fine example of Japanese wooden black lacquer Kōzō-ji style sprinkled lacquer large Natsume, a classic Natsume used to hold thin matcha (usucha, 薄茶) powder in the Japanese tea ceremony. It comes with its original paulownia wood storage box (共箱).

The lid is decorated with a prominent double chrysanthemum motif—an auspicious symbol in Japanese culture representing longevity and purity. The outline is rendered in gold sprinkled lacquer, with the petals filled in red sprinkled lacquer, creating clear, layered detail. Delicate floral and branch patterns surround the chrysanthemum, enhancing the elegant garden-like composition. The design continues onto the body, forming a complete, unified decorative scheme.

Crafted using the flat sprinkled lacquer technique, gold powder is set in lacquer and polished to a soft luster. The deep black lacquer surface creates a strong contrast with the gold decoration, elegant yet restrained. A fine gold line encircles the rim, adding refinement and structural definition.

This piece includes its original paulownia storage box, a yellow protective cloth (共布), and a paper label inscribed “Kōzō-ji Large Natsume (高生寺 大棗)”. The decorative style is derived from Kodai-ji Sprinkled Lacquer (高台寺蒔絵), one of Kyoto’s most celebrated lacquerware traditions, famous for its lavish gold decoration and natural motifs.

The storage box shows minor age-related oxidation and light wear, but remains structurally sound. The Natsume itself displays gentle natural aging and slight signs of use consistent with its age. The overall condition is good.
